Kaliningrad boxer Sergey Gorokhov (now 17-11-2) knocked out local fighter Emirhan Kalkan (7-1) in the second round during a bout in Trabzon, Turkey. After celebrating his victory, Gorokhov was confronted by a man in civilian clothes who appeared connected to Kalkan. When Gorokhov's cornerman Ismail pushed this man, a crowd of approximately 50 people rushed into the ring and attacked Gorokhov and his team. Two of Gorokhov's cornermen required hospitalization. Following treatment, the team immediately drove from Trabzon to Georgia, removing their Russian license plates as a precaution, and safely reached Georgian territory.
